              I was looking at the Facebook Marketplace and I got a pretty decent deal on an AGS-101 that's been "well loved" today.

              0_1501717251549_Photo Aug 02, 7 16 38 PM.jpg

              For $35 it also came with a copy of Pokemon Emerald.

              0_1501717264007_Photo Aug 02, 7 20 16 PM.jpg

              It looks like a legit game, and it works, but the battery is dead, and it's pretty corroded. Pokemon doesn't really do anything for me, so I'm not sure I'll go to the trouble of finding a replacement battery and replacing it, but hey, a free game is never a bad thing.

              0_1501717319987_Photo Aug 02, 7 25 18 PM.jpg

              I really only bought it for the screen, since an AGS-101 repro screen sells for $45 all day long on eBay, but I'm wondering if I should just get another shell for this thing, if I should put the GBA in a GBC shell, or get one of BennVenn's GBC-101 ribbon cables and convert a GBC to use the screen. Something to think about. For now, I'm charging the battery. :)

                          obsidianspider @edmaul69
                          last edited by obsidianspider

                          @edmaul69 the screen comes on, but there's no picture, just the backlight. Some reading around suggests a full cap replacement. I also see there are some TFT conversions that have been done. If I don't throw a Pi in this thing I may look at converting it to run on a LiPo with a PowerBoost to bring it up to 5V. 6 AAs would be 4.5V, but I have to think 5 would be in its nominal operating range.
